redis视频怎么设置访问密码

fiy 其他 45

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    设置 Redis 访问密码主要是为了增加 Redis 的访问安全性,防止未授权访问。下面我将介绍如何设置 Redis 的访问密码。

    一、通过配置文件设置密码:

    1. 打开 Redis 的配置文件 redis.conf,一般在 Redis 的安装目录下。

    2. 在配置文件中找到 # requirepass foobared,将其注释取消,并将 foobared 修改为你想设置的密码。例如,requirepass your_password

    3. 保存配置文件。

    4. 重启 Redis 服务,让更改的配置生效。

    二、通过命令行设置密码:

    1. 打开命令行终端。

    2. 运行 Redis 的客户端命令 redis-cli

    3. 在命令行中输入 config set requirepass your_password,将 your_password 替换为你想设置的密码。

    4. 回车执行命令,密码即被设置。

    5. 可以通过命令 config get requirepass 来确认密码是否设置成功。

    以上就是设置 Redis 访问密码的两种方式,根据自己的需求选择适合的方式。设置密码后,访问 Redis 时需要提供正确的密码才能进行操作。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要设置Redis访问密码,可以按照以下步骤进行操作:

    1. 打开Redis配置文件:首先,找到Redis的配置文件redis.conf。根据操作系统的不同,该文件的位置可能有所不同。在Ubuntu系统中,配置文件通常位于/etc/redis/redis.conf;Windows系统中,配置文件通常位于Redis安装目录的根目录下。

    2. 配置访问密码:打开redis.conf文件,搜索 # requirepass,找到requirepass选项,并将其注释去掉。requirepass选项用于设置Redis的访问密码。将其设置为所需的密码。示例如下:

      requirepass yourpassword
      

      yourpassword 替换为您希望设置的实际密码。

    3. 保存并关闭配置文件:保存对redis.conf文件的修改,并关闭该文件。

    4. 重启Redis服务器:根据您的操作系统,重启Redis服务器以使更改生效。在Ubuntu系统中,可以使用以下命令重启Redis:

      sudo service redis-server restart
      

      在Windows系统中,可以通过任务管理器或Redis安装目录下的redis-server.exe程序来重启Redis服务器。

    5. 验证访问密码:在Redis重启后,您需要使用设置的密码来验证访问权限。可以使用Redis客户端连接到Redis服务器,并在连接时提供密码。示例如下:

      redis-cli -h yourredisserver -p yourport -a yourpassword
      

      yourredisserver 替换为您的Redis服务器主机名或IP地址, yourport 替换为Redis服务器的端口号, yourpassword 替换为您设置的实际密码。

    设置完访问密码后,只有提供正确的密码才能连接到Redis服务器,这有助于提高Redis的安全性。请确保妥善保管您设置的密码,并且不要将其泄露给未经授权的人员。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Redis 是一个开源的内存数据存储系统,它提供了一个键值对存储模型,常用于缓存、消息队列、任务队列等场景。Redis 本身不提供访问密码的设置,但可以通过以下几种方式来实现对 Redis 的访问进行密码保护。

    1. 配置文件设置密码

    在 Redis 的配置文件 redis.conf 中,可以通过设置 requirepass 参数来指定对 Redis 进行访问时所需的密码。

    requirepass your_password
    

    your_password 替换为你自定义的密码即可。

    1. 运行时配置密码

    如果没有在配置文件中设置密码或需要动态修改密码,可以通过命令行或客户端进行运行时设置。

    $ redis-cli
    127.0.0.1:6379> CONFIG SET requirepass your_password
    

    your_password 替换为你自定义的密码即可。

    1. 使用 AUTH 命令进行密码验证

    可以在客户端连接 Redis 时使用 AUTH 命令来进行密码验证。

    $ redis-cli -a your_password
    

    your_password 替换为你设置的密码即可。在使用其他 Redis 命令之前,需要先进行密码验证。

    1. 撤销密码保护

    如果想要撤销对 Redis 的密码保护,可以将配置文件中的 requirepass 参数注释掉或删除,并重启 Redis 服务。

    # requirepass your_password
    

    或者在运行时使用以下命令进行设置:

    $ redis-cli
    127.0.0.1:6379> CONFIG SET requirepass ""
    

    以上就是几种设置 Redis 访问密码的方法。为了保护你的数据安全,建议在生产环境中使用密码保护 Redis。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部